Latest Patents

One of his latest patents includes an antiallergic agent designed to mitigate the side effects of platinum-containing drugs, such as cisplatinum. This pharmaceutical composition, which contains the effective component ulinastatin, aims to relieve kidney dysfunction, a serious side effect often experienced by patients undergoing treatment with these drugs.
